Equation of the rectangular hyperbola whose focus is `(1,-1)` and the corresponding directrix is `x-y+1=0`

A

`x^(2)-y^(2)=1`

B

`xy=1`

C

`2xy-4x+4y+1=0`

D

`2xy+4x-4y-1=0`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
C

Eccentricity of rectangular hyperbola is `sqrt2`.
So, equation of hyperbola is
`sqrt((x-1)^(2)+(y+1)^(2))=sqrt2(|x-y+1|)/(sqrt(1^(2)+(-1)^(2)))`
`rArr" "(x-1)^(2)+(y+1)^(2)=(x-y+1)^(2)`
`rArr" "2xy-4x+4y+1=0`
